The Force Behind American Olympic Judo Medals: Yosh Uchida
When Marti Malloy won a bronze medal in Judo in the 2012 Olympics, she was happy to look up at the stands and see her former coach, 92 year old Yoshishiro Uchida. Yosh Uchida was more than just a coach, … Continue reading
